Neighborhood Overview

Capital University is situated in the southeastern quadrant of Columbus, Ohio, a location that balances a traditional college-town feel with the conveniences of a major metropolitan area. The university is easily accessible via major thoroughfares, with I-70 and I-270 serving as primary highways for regional travel, both approximately a 10-15 minute drive from campus. East Mound Street forms a significant boundary for the campus, with Alum Creek Drive providing a key north-south artery connecting to larger commercial and residential zones. Parking on campus is generally managed by the university, with specific policies for students, visitors, and event attendees; however, nearby street parking can be limited, especially during peak academic periods or major events. The nearest major airport is John Glenn Columbus International Airport (CMH), located about a 15-20 minute drive east of the university, offering a range of domestic flight options. Public transportation is available through the Central Ohio Transit Authority (COTA) bus lines, with several routes serving the university and connecting it to downtown Columbus and surrounding neighborhoods, though service frequency may vary. For those arriving by rideshare or taxi, the main campus entrances on Mound Street or East Main Street are common drop-off points. Smart arrival tactics often involve consulting the university’s event calendar for potential traffic impacts and planning to arrive at least 30-45 minutes prior to any scheduled campus event to account for parking and walking time.

Where to Stay

The immediate vicinity of Capital University offers a cluster of lodging options, primarily catering to visiting students’ families, prospective students, and university guests. While there isn't a dense hotel district directly adjacent to the campus, you'll find a good selection within a 5-10 minute drive. These hotels are typically situated along the main commercial corridors that intersect with Mound Street and nearby East Main Street, offering easy access to campus. Many visitors opt for hotels in the adjacent Bexley or the larger commercial areas around the I-70 and I-270 interchanges, which provide a wider range of choices from budget-friendly to mid-range accommodations. For those prioritizing walkability to campus amenities or specific university buildings, accommodations slightly further afield in neighborhoods like Olde Towne East or near downtown Columbus might be considered, though this increases travel time. Demand for hotels in this area can spike significantly during major university events, such as commencement, parent's weekends, athletic competitions, and high school recruitment days. Practical booking tactics for securing preferred accommodations include booking well in advance, especially for dates coinciding with known campus events, utilizing hotel booking platforms with map filters to assess proximity to the university, and being flexible with exact dates if possible to potentially find better rates or availability.

Franklin Park Conservatory and Botanical Gardens

2.5 mi

Step into a world of natural beauty at the Franklin Park Conservatory. This stunning botanical garden features a diverse array of plant collections, seasonal exhibits, and themed gardens, including a spectacular glasshouse collection. It's a perfect destination for a relaxing stroll, photography, or an educational outing. The conservatory also hosts special events and exhibitions throughout the year, making it a dynamic destination regardless of the season. Allow ample time to explore its many diverse biomes and artistic installations.

Olde Towne East Historic District

3.0 mi

Immerse yourself in the charm of Olde Towne East, one of Columbus's most historic and architecturally diverse neighborhoods. Stroll along tree-lined streets and admire the beautifully preserved Victorian, Queen Anne, and Italianate homes. This area is also home to a growing number of independent shops, art galleries, and cafes, offering a delightful exploration for those interested in local culture and history. The neighborhood’s unique character makes it a popular spot for weekend walks and discovering local treasures.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Columbus can be cold, with average high temperatures in the 30s and 40s Fahrenheit. Expect chilly winds and the possibility of snow, which can occasionally impact driving conditions and campus accessibility. Layered clothing, warm coats, hats, and gloves are essential for comfort when moving between buildings or attending outdoor campus events.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ings milder temperatures, ranging from the 50s to 70s Fahrenheit, with increasing daylight and blooming flora across campus. Early summer continues this pleasant trend, ideal for walking and outdoor activities. However, spring can also bring unpredictable rain showers, so packing a light raincoat or umbrella is advisable for any outdoor plans.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er, from July into August, is typically the warmest period, with temperatures often reaching the 80s and 90s Fahrenheit. Humidity can make it feel hotter, so light, breathable clothing is recommended. Hydration is key, and breaks in air-conditioned indoor spaces like the library or cafes are a good idea during the hottest parts of the day.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ers crisp, comfortable weather, with temperatures gradually cooling from the 70s in September down to the 40s by November. This season is beautiful for experiencing the changing leaves on campus and enjoying outdoor events. Warm sweaters, jackets, and comfortable walking shoes are perfect for this transitional period.

📅

Rain & snow

Columbus experiences moderate rainfall throughout the year, with heavier periods often occurring in spring and early summer. Winter can bring snow, which may accumulate and affect travel. Be prepared for slick conditions on sidewalks and roads after rain or snow by wearing appropriate footwear and allowing extra travel time.
